Population and Social Groups
The Census 2011 record lists 452 people in 109 households, with 214 male residents and 238 female residents. The average household size is 4.15, and SC share is 0.66% and ST share is 98.89% for Kasatwadi. Population density works out to about 86.77 people per sq km.

Land Use and Local Economy
Land-use records for Kasatwadi show that reported agricultural commodities include Rice and Nagli, net sown area is 77.53 hectares and irrigated land is 21.53 hectares (27.8% of net sown area). These figures help explain village agriculture and local economy context.
